我使用类似的UIRefreshControl(没有UITableViewController):UIRefreshControl*refreshControl=[UIRefreshControlnew];[refreshControladdTarget:selfaction:@selector(viewDidBeginRefreshing:)forControlEvents:UIControlEventValueChanged];[self.tableaddSubview:refreshControl];问题是刷新轮位于UINavigationController的半透明栏(ios7)
我使用类似的UIRefreshControl(没有UITableViewController):UIRefreshControl*refreshControl=[UIRefreshControlnew];[refreshControladdTarget:selfaction:@selector(viewDidBeginRefreshing:)forControlEvents:UIControlEventValueChanged];[self.tableaddSubview:refreshControl];问题是刷新轮位于UINavigationController的半透明栏(ios7)
嘿StackOverflow的人,一段时间以来,我一直在尝试弄清楚这个问题,但无济于事,我需要一些帮助。我的应用程序底部附近有一个UITableView,但屏幕距离不足以让用户进行刷新。有谁知道如何缩短在UITableView和UIWebView中的UIRefreshControl上激活下拉刷新操作所需的距离?先谢谢大家了! 最佳答案 您仍然可以使用refreshControl,但需要进行一些修改!将这些代码添加到您的viewController中:varcanRefresh=trueoverridefuncscrollViewDi
嘿StackOverflow的人,一段时间以来,我一直在尝试弄清楚这个问题,但无济于事,我需要一些帮助。我的应用程序底部附近有一个UITableView,但屏幕距离不足以让用户进行刷新。有谁知道如何缩短在UITableView和UIWebView中的UIRefreshControl上激活下拉刷新操作所需的距离?先谢谢大家了! 最佳答案 您仍然可以使用refreshControl,但需要进行一些修改!将这些代码添加到您的viewController中:varcanRefresh=trueoverridefuncscrollViewDi
我正在尝试让下拉刷新功能在我的TableView中在iOS7上正常工作。在viewDidLoad上,我有:self.refreshControl=[[UIRefreshControlalloc]init];[self.refreshControladdTarget:selfaction:@selector(refreshInvoked:forState:)forControlEvents:UIControlEventValueChanged];然后我运行:-(void)refreshInvoked:(id)senderforState:(UIControlState)state{//R
我正在尝试让下拉刷新功能在我的TableView中在iOS7上正常工作。在viewDidLoad上,我有:self.refreshControl=[[UIRefreshControlalloc]init];[self.refreshControladdTarget:selfaction:@selector(refreshInvoked:forState:)forControlEvents:UIControlEventValueChanged];然后我运行:-(void)refreshInvoked:(id)senderforState:(UIControlState)state{//R
是否可以使UIRefreshControl的背景随着控件的增长而增长?我希望刷新控件的背景颜色与顶部单元格的背景颜色相匹配。更改tableview的背景颜色是NotAcceptable,因为底部的空单元格也会有颜色,但我需要它们保持白色。Apple的邮件应用程序显示了此行为。刷新控件的背景与灰色搜索栏相匹配,但表格View底部的空单元格仍然是正常的白色。下面是表格的示例屏幕截图,显示了拉动刷新控件时出现的难看的白色: 最佳答案 您必须使用bgColor创建一个View,并将其添加到tableView中,并将其添加到tableView
是否可以使UIRefreshControl的背景随着控件的增长而增长?我希望刷新控件的背景颜色与顶部单元格的背景颜色相匹配。更改tableview的背景颜色是NotAcceptable,因为底部的空单元格也会有颜色,但我需要它们保持白色。Apple的邮件应用程序显示了此行为。刷新控件的背景与灰色搜索栏相匹配,但表格View底部的空单元格仍然是正常的白色。下面是表格的示例屏幕截图,显示了拉动刷新控件时出现的难看的白色: 最佳答案 您必须使用bgColor创建一个View,并将其添加到tableView中,并将其添加到tableView
我正在使用具有下拉刷新功能的UITableView,但是当我调用[self.refreshControlbeginRefreshing]时,用于下拉刷新的微调器没有显示上面的代码在viewDidLoad内部调用,因为表格最初正在加载一些数据。如果我在初始刷新后执行下拉刷新,微调器工作正常。显示标题但不显示微调器。似乎无法解决这个问题。它在iOS9.3.2上运行良好,但在iOS10上运行不正常。这是我目前使用的代码。-(void)viewDidLoad{[superviewDidLoad];[selfsetupView];[selfcustomSetup];self.refreshCon
我正在使用具有下拉刷新功能的UITableView,但是当我调用[self.refreshControlbeginRefreshing]时,用于下拉刷新的微调器没有显示上面的代码在viewDidLoad内部调用,因为表格最初正在加载一些数据。如果我在初始刷新后执行下拉刷新,微调器工作正常。显示标题但不显示微调器。似乎无法解决这个问题。它在iOS9.3.2上运行良好,但在iOS10上运行不正常。这是我目前使用的代码。-(void)viewDidLoad{[superviewDidLoad];[selfsetupView];[selfcustomSetup];self.refreshCon